    South Facing Gut Renovated Two Bedroom + Home Office This top-of-the-line home has been fully gut-renovated with meticulous attention to detail. Boasting breathtaking open views of downtown Manhattan, it features sixteen south-facing windows that extend across the entire length of the space, flooding it with natural light. Upon entering, you're welcomed into a spacious open-concept layout that seamlessly integrates the kitchen, living, and dining areas. The fully renovated kitchen is outfitted with high-end Miele appliances and sleek quartz countertops. The expansive living room is thoughtfully designed with a built-in, space-saving projector that remains discreetly tucked away, ensuring unobstructed views. A long hallway leads to the bedrooms, featuring multiple closets with exceptional storage and a generously sized home office. The primary suite boasts a spacious walk-in closet, two additional large closets, and comfortably fits a king-sized bed. Sleek pocket doors create clean lines leading into the suite. Additional standout features of this remarkable home include a Sonos sound system, Kohler fixtures throughout, oak flooring, elegant Carrara marble bathrooms, dual recessed Lutron wireless roller shades, Flos lighting, and an in-unit washer/dryer. Currently configured as a two-bedroom, two-bathroom residence with a **separate home office**, the adaptable floor plan allows for an easy **conversion into a three-bedroom** layout (see alternate floor plan). The Peter Warren is a full-service co-op located on historic West 10th Street between 5th and 6th Avenues, in the heart of Greenwich Village. Residents enjoy a range of amenities, including a full-time doorman, live-in superintendent, laundry and storage rooms, and a newly renovated roof deck with breathtaking views of both Midtown and Downtown. The building is pet-friendly, and pied-à-terre, co-purchasing, parental purchases for children, and subletting are allowed with board approval.
